About the Destination

The Birth of the Ganga

Devprayag is the most sacred of the Panch Prayag confluences. Here, the clear blue Bhagirathi and the grey-green Alaknanda collide at the tip of a narrow rock peninsula and become the Ganga.

From the 9th-century Raghunath temple at the confluence tip to the ancient ghats cut into the cliff face, our drivers ensure you navigate the steep pathways and experience all three viewpoints effortlessly.

Your Journey

Dehradun to Devprayag Route

A 3-3.5 hour drive passing through Rishikesh and following the river upstream into the Alaknanda gorge.

Dehradun Stn / Airport

Driver waits at arrivals

Rishikesh (43 km)

~1.5 hrs · Gateway to the Garhwal Himalayas

Shivpuri (60 km)

~2 hrs · Badrinath highway begins

Kaudiyala (90 km)

~2.5 hrs · Final gorge run

Devprayag

Drop at Upper Bazaar / Cliff Viewpoint
